No Russian warships off Crimea coast

As of Saturday morning, no Russian naval vessels have been spotted in the Black Sea and the Sea of Azov.

That’s according to the Ukrainian Navy, Ukrinform reports.

"There are no enemy ships in the Black Sea," the morning report states. “There are no enemy ships in the Sea of ​​Azov.”

In the Mediterranean Sea, two Russian warships have been deployed, with no Kalibr missile carriers among them.
